Energy-Efficient Appliances

1. The Power of Green Appliances

One of the key elements of an eco-friendly kitchen remodel is the integration of energy-efficient appliances. Modern technology offers many options to minimize energy consumption while maintaining optimal functionality, from refrigerators to dishwashers.

2. Smart Design for Smart Consumption

Incorporating thoughtful kitchen layouts that consider workflow and usage patterns can reduce energy consumption. Placing appliances strategically And ensuring proper insulation contribute To a more energy-efficient kitchen

Sustainable Materials for a Greener Kitchen

1. Choosing Responsible Countertops

Countertops are pivotal in defining a Kitchen’s visual appeal and functionality When considering a kitchen remodeling project, choosing sustainable materials like bamboo recycled glass or reclaimed wood for countertops infuses a distinctive touch into the kitchen and actively reduces the environmental impact traditionally linked to materials commonly used in such projects.

Conscientious choices during Kitchen renovation Ensure that every element contributes to a more eco-friendly and aesthetically pleasing Culinary space

2. Eco-Friendly Flooring Options

The choice of flooring materials can significantly impact the sustainability of kitchen materials like cork, bamboo or recycled tiles, which offer durable and aesthetically pleasing alternatives to traditional options while being environmentally conscious.

Waste Reduction and Recycling

1. The Three Rs in the Kitchen

Reducing Reusing and recycling are fundamental principles of sustainable living. In the kitchen, this means minimizing single-use plastics, composting organic waste and investing in recycling bins. Simple changes in waste management practices Contribute to a more Eco-friendly lifestyle

2. Composting: From Scraps to Fertilizer

Composting is a powerful way to turn kitchen waste into nutrient-rich fertilizer. A compost bin in the kitchen encourages recycling food scraps, coffee grounds and other organic materials. Transforming them into a valuable resource for the garden.

Water Conservation in the Kitchen

1. Installing Water-Efficient Fixtures

Water conservation is a crucial aspect of sustainable living. Upgrading to water-efficient faucets, dishwashers and sinks reduces water consumption and utility bills. Simple changes in water usage habits such as fixing leaks promptly, further contribute to a more sustainable kitchen.

2. Harvesting Rainwater for the Kitchen Garden

For those with a green thumb, incorporating rainwater harvesting systems into kitchen remodels provides an eco-friendly water source for tending to herbs and vegetables. It’s a simple yet effective way to align kitchen activities with sustainable practices.
